Synthesis of Single-Phase YMn2D2 Studied by in situ Neutron Diffraction

Journal of Solid State Chemistry, 2000
Abstract Hydrogen absorption at room temperature in YMn 2 leads to a mixture of several phases with various hydrogen contents. A thermal treatment at 473 K allows single-phase YMn 2 H x hydrides with 0 x ≤3.5 to be obtained. The hydride synthesis has been studied in the case of single-phase YMn 2 D 2 by in situ thermal-dependent neutron ...

In situ neutron powder diffraction studies of lithium-ion batteries

Journal of Solid State Electrochemistry, 2011
Neutron powder diffraction (NPD) offers many advantages in the analysis of battery materials. Understanding the relationship between the structural transformations of electrode materials and their electrochemical performance within lithium-ion batteries is crucial for further development of these technologies and is the overall goal of in situ NPD ...

In-Situ Neutron Diffraction Study of Aging in Alloy ZK60A

2014
The effect of c-axis rod-shaped precipitates on the individual deformation mechanisms of extruded magnesium alloy, ZK60A, are examined using in-situ tension and compression testing of solutionized, under-aged, peak-aged, and over-aged material. The results reemphasize that alloy ZK60A exhibits only a modest aging response.
